Full job description

Strategic Enterprise Information Architecture & Ontology Leadership

- Share the vision and direction for enterprise ontologies, business glossaries, and semantic models to unify understanding of core business concepts across all business units and platforms.

- Collaborate on the development and evolution of canonical data models, conceptual information models, and domain models at scale, ensuring strategic alignment and reusability.

- Drive alignment of ontologies and information models with enterprise strategy, regulatory requirements, and operational imperatives.

- Work closely with Enterprise Architecture and Data Platform delivery teams to enable and scale usability across the enterprise.

- Serve as an authority for metadata and business glossary standards, collaborating with Data Stewards, and Data Owners to ensure standardized business terms, definitions, relationships, and lineage.

- Oversee the enhancement of metadata quality through governance processes, stewardship workflows, and continuous improvement initiatives.

- Inform on the adoption, integration, and optimization of metadata management tools to ensure consistency with enterprise information architecture standards.

- Partner with senior solution architects, engineering leaders, enterprise architecture leaders, AI delivery leaders, analytics executives, and business stakeholders to embed business information architecture into strategic data products, integration patterns, and analytics platforms.

- Champion the definition and adoption of semantic layers, shared business definitions, and reusable information patterns across cross-functional teams.

- Help translate complex business strategies and concepts into structured, enterprise-scale information models, providing thought leadership and mentorship.

- Review and govern enterprise standards for ontology modeling, naming conventions, metadata taxonomy, and semantic alignment.

- Collaborate on the evolution of enterprise data governance frameworks, stewardship models, and domain governance structures in partnership with senior stakeholders.

- Ensure adherence to industry best practices in information architecture, FAIR data principles, and semantic data governance, and proactively monitor emerging trends and technologies.

- Identify, assess, and resolve complex inconsistencies in data definitions, business rules, and semantic structures, driving enterprise-wide remediation and best practices.

- Drive support for regulatory, risk, and audit requirements by ensuring data meaning, provenance, and lineage are traceable, documented, and defensible.

- Provide exemplary guidance on data meaning, business context, and strategic data initiatives at the enterprise level.

- Bachelor's degree in Information Systems, Data Management, Business, Computer Science, or a related field.

- 3-5 years of progressive experience in information architecture, data governance, semantic modeling, or related disciplines, with significant experience in deployment and enforcement.

- Demonstrated understanding of enterprise metadata management and business glossary tools (e.g., Collibra, Alation, Informatica, Atlan).

- Experience with documenting, designing, and governing ontologies, taxonomies, conceptual models, and semantic frameworks at enterprise scale.

- Advanced understanding of data governance principles, data lifecycle management, data quality, and stewardship.

- Ability to understand complex business concepts and connect the dots to clear, structured enterprise information models.

- Demonstrated ability to help lead large scale, highly visible programs with responsibility for cross-functional project teams

- Experience with information architecture initiatives within modern data ecosystems (e.g., lakehouse architectures, data mesh, semantic layers).

- Familiarity with advanced knowledge graph technologies (e.g., RDF, OWL, SHACL, SPARQL).

- Significant background in regulated industries (e.g., financial services, healthcare, manufacturing).

To ensure Home or Hybrid Home/Office associates' ability to work effectively, the self-provided internet service of Home or Hybrid Home/Office associates must meet the following criteria:

- At minimum, a download speed of 25 Mbps and an upload speed of 10 Mbps is recommended; wireless, wired cable or DSL connection is suggested

- Satellite, cellular and microwave connection can be used only if approved by leadership

- Associates who live and work from Home in the state of California, Illinois, Montana, or South Dakota will be provided a bi-weekly payment for their internet expense.

- Humana will provide Home or Hybrid Home/Office associates with telephone equipment appropriate to meet the business requirements for their position/job.

- Work from a dedicated space lacking ongoing interruptions to protect member PHI / HIPAA information
